Ringkjøbing Landbobank: A Quarter of Success in 2024

Ringkjøbing Landbobank has delivered a strong performance in the first three quarters of 2024, with impressive financial results and a robust customer base. The bank's return on equity (ROE) of 24% p.a. and net profit of DKK 616 million highlight its financial strength and profitability.
The bank's cost management strategies have contributed significantly to its success. By increasing core income by 22% to DKK 1,040 million and reducing the cost/income ratio to 23.7%, Ringkjøbing Landbobank has demonstrated its ability to control expenses while driving revenue growth.
The bank's customer growth and increase in loans, deposits, and custody account holdings have also played a crucial role in its financial performance. With a highly satisfactory increase in customer numbers and growth rates of 5% in loans, 8% in deposits, and 15% in custody account holdings, Ringkjøbing Landbobank has expanded its customer base and increased its revenue streams.
The bank's high credit quality and absence of impairment charges have further contributed to its strong financial results. By maintaining a high credit quality and avoiding impairment charges, Ringkjøbing Landbobank has minimized risks and maximized its profitability.
